 Never write off players!
Topic Originator: Stanza  
Date:   Sat 17 Jan 23:39

Step back a few months, and most, or at least a lot of, fans were thinking that Deniz Mehmet, Kieran Ngwenya, Chris Hamilton and Matty Todd had no future with DAFC and would soon be looking for a new club.

Yet, all four were integral parts of today`s team, that produced the Pars` best result for many years.

With a squad of 25/26, even allowing for the possibility of having 9 on the bench and a few injuries, simple arithmetic dictates that some are going to miss out. It doesn`t necessarily mean the manager doesn`t rate you as we have seen with the return of Mehmet, Todd and Ngwenya. What must make it more difficult for those `fringe` players though is the fact that we have no regular competitive `reserve` fixtures to maintain or regain match fitness or recover form. Being a professional footballer with no regular competitive action must be very frustrating.
